在当今数字化时代,娱乐和休闲已经成为人们生活中不可或缺的一部分,无论是家庭聚会、朋友聚会还是独自放松时,一款简单而有趣的捕鱼游戏无疑能为用户带来极大的乐趣,本文将详细介绍如何从零开始开发一个简单的捕鱼游戏,并提供详细的步骤和技巧。
确定游戏目标
你需要明确你的捕鱼游戏的目标是什么,这可能包括基本功能如添加鱼、捕获鱼类、升级武器等,你还需要确定游戏的难度级别以及是否需要加入排行榜系统来增加趣味性。
设计游戏界面
设计游戏界面是第一步也是最重要的一步,确保所有的元素(如背景、角色、菜单等)都是清晰易懂的,能够引导玩家轻松上手,你可以使用图形设计工具或直接使用现有的UI库来创建界面。
编写基础代码
你需要编写一些基本的游戏逻辑,这部分通常包括初始化游戏状态、处理用户输入、更新游戏环境等,可以使用编程语言如JavaScript、Python或C++进行编写。
示例代码:
// 初始化变量 let fishCount = 5; let score = 0; function updateScore() { document.getElementById('score').innerText = '分数: ' + score; } function addFish() { // 添加随机数量的鱼 for (let i = 0; i < Math.floor(Math.random() * fishCount); i++) { let newFish = document.createElement('img'); newFish.src = 'images/fish.png'; newFish.style.position = 'absolute'; newFish.style.top =${Math.random() * window.innerHeight}px
; newFish.style.left =${Math.random() * window.innerWidth}px
; gameContainer.appendChild(newFish); } }
实现交互功能
在游戏中实现交互功能是关键,当用户点击屏幕上的某个位置时,应触发相应事件并控制游戏角色移动,同样地,当用户按下“捕食”按钮时,需要检测是否有鱼被捕捉到。
示例代码:
document.addEventListener('click', function(event) { if (!gameOver) { let targetX = event.clientX - this.offsetLeft; let targetY = event.clientY - this.offsetTop; let player = document.querySelector('.player'); if (targetX <= player.clientWidth && targetX >= 0 && targetY <= player.clientHeight && targetY >= 0) { captureFish(); } } }); function captureFish() { // 捕捉鱼的方法 // 可以通过碰撞检测或者直接在鱼身上添加钩子实现 }
考虑用户体验
用户体验是决定游戏成败的关键因素之一,确保游戏操作流畅,视觉效果吸引人,同时也要考虑游戏的平衡性和可玩性。
提示:
- 使用动画效果来增强游戏体验。
- 在关卡之间设置过渡效果,使游戏流程更加连贯。
- 根据用户的反馈不断优化游戏性能和玩法。
测试与调试
完成初版后,务必进行全面的测试,检查所有可能出现的问题,可以通过模拟不同的设备和网络条件来进行压力测试,确保游戏能在各种环境下稳定运行。
示例测试场景:
- 在不同浏览器中测试游戏表现。
- 使用不同的分辨率和显示模式查看游戏的兼容性。
- 浏览器内核的不同版本也会影响游戏的表现,需注意兼容性问题。
发布与推广
一旦游戏经过充分的测试并且没有发现重大错误,就可以考虑将其发布到App Store或其他应用商店,为了吸引更多用户下载,可以利用社交媒体、博客和论坛等平台进行宣传推广。
开发一款捕鱼游戏是一个既有趣又富有挑战的过程,虽然它看起来可能看似简单,但实际上涉及到了多种技术和技能的应用,通过上述步骤,无论你是编程新手还是有一定经验的技术人员,都可以制作出令人满意的捕鱼游戏,希望这篇指南对你有所帮助!
捕鱼游戏,捕鱼游戏开发制作方法视频,渔民捕鱼游戏的开发与制作方法版权声明
本文仅代表作者观点,不代表百度立场。
本文系作者授权捕鱼游戏发表,未经许可,不得转载。
发表评论